This Toulouse-Blagnac Airport → Leonardo Da Vinci (Fiumicino) International Airport route is 911 km (566 mi) end to end. The estimated flight time is 01h 53m, and a passenger's share of CO₂ works out at roughly 81 kg.

Toulouse-Blagnac Airport to Leonardo Da Vinci (Fiumicino) International Airport FAQ

How far is Toulouse-Blagnac Airport from Leonardo Da Vinci (Fiumicino) International Airport?
Toulouse-Blagnac Airport (TLS) and Leonardo Da Vinci (Fiumicino) International Airport (FCO) are 911 km (566 mi) apart, measured along the great-circle route.
How long is the flight from Toulouse-Blagnac Airport to Leonardo Da Vinci (Fiumicino) International Airport?
A direct TLS–FCO flight covers the distance in about 01h 53m, though the exact time shifts with aircraft type and winds.
How much CO₂ does a flight from Toulouse-Blagnac Airport to Leonardo Da Vinci (Fiumicino) International Airport produce?
A passenger's share of CO₂ on the TLS–FCO route is roughly 81 kg.
Which airlines fly from Toulouse-Blagnac Airport to Leonardo Da Vinci (Fiumicino) International Airport?
Ryanair operate scheduled service between TLS and FCO.
